|
|
unsigned int | DigestSize () const |
| | size of the hash/digest/MAC returned by Final()
|
| |
|
Clonable * | Clone () const |
| |
|
std::string | AlgorithmName () const |
| |
|
unsigned int | BlockSize () const |
| |
|
ByteOrder | GetByteOrder () const |
| |
|
unsigned int | OptimalBlockSize () const |
| |
|
unsigned int | OptimalDataAlignment () const |
| |
|
void | Update (const byte *input, size_t length) |
| |
|
byte * | CreateUpdateSpace (size_t &size) |
| |
|
void | Restart () |
| |
|
void | TruncatedFinal (byte *digest, size_t size) |
| |
|
HashTransformation & | Ref () |
| | return a reference to this object, useful for passing a temporary object to a function that takes a non-const reference
|
| |
| virtual void | Final (byte *digest) |
| | compute hash for current message, then restart for a new message More...
|
| |
|
unsigned int | TagSize () const |
| | same as DigestSize()
|
| |
|
virtual void | CalculateDigest (byte *digest, const byte *input, size_t length) |
| | use this if your input is in one piece and you don't want to call Update() and Final() separately
|
| |
| virtual bool | Verify (const byte *digest) |
| | verify that digest is a valid digest for the current message, then reinitialize the object More...
|
| |
|
virtual bool | VerifyDigest (const byte *digest, const byte *input, size_t length) |
| | use this if your input is in one piece and you don't want to call Update() and Verify() separately
|
| |
|
virtual void | CalculateTruncatedDigest (byte *digest, size_t digestSize, const byte *input, size_t length) |
| | truncated version of CalculateDigest()
|
| |
|
virtual bool | TruncatedVerify (const byte *digest, size_t digestLength) |
| | truncated version of Verify()
|
| |
|
virtual bool | VerifyTruncatedDigest (const byte *digest, size_t digestLength, const byte *input, size_t length) |
| | truncated version of VerifyDigest()
|
| |
- Warning
- RIPEMD-256 is considered insecure, and should not be used unless you absolutely need it for compatibility.
Definition at line 39 of file ripemd.h.